#5d4eb2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5d4eb2 is composed of 36.5% red, 30.6% green and 69.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.8% cyan, 56.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 30.2% black. It has a hue angle of 249 degrees, a saturation of 39.4% and a lightness of 50.2%. #5d4eb2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ba9cff with #000065.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

● #5d4eb2 color description : Dark moderate blue.
#5d4eb2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5d4eb2 has RGB values of R:93, G:78, B:178 and CMYK values of C:0.48, M:0.56, Y:0,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 6114994.
